1. What is T-PA?
kati45 [8]

1. T-PA is a medicine that is used to bust a clot. It's the break of a clot for a stroke victim.

2. The mode of action for an ischemic stroke is that when a blood clot blocks blood flow to part of the brain. Ischemic means that there's a blockage causing no oxygen to that part of the area thereby causing necrosis to the tissue.
